Four people have died seeking a bounty hidden in the Rockies, with only a riddle as a guide. As the casualties mount, the millionaire who buried the treasure insists it's not a hoax

Sacha Johnston was inching along a dirt road in a narrow canyon in northern New Mexico. "Just guide me," Johnston said to her search partner, Cory Napier, who directed Johnston and her white Toyota 4Runner. "This road can be brutal."

The pair had come to this starkly beautiful place, at the base of the Sangre De Cristo mountains, to hunt for a treasure rumored to be worth upwards of $2m.
